QUOTE(xxdragonxx @ Aug 8 2007, 02:37 PM)

i think...that needing a HD tv to play the ps3 is kind of a disadvantage because not everyone that wants a ps3 has a HDtv
You don't need one. I've played my ps3 on both a regular television and an HD television and while HD showed finer detail and in certain games made a significant difference, it doesn't ruin the experience to have a regular television. It wont be like you'll be unable to read messages in-game, like the tiny print in "Dead Rising" without HD... at least, insofar as I know.
